Credit Rating - Checks and Scores
If you've got a good credit history, you should have no problem
getting credit and finance as a credit check classes you as
Status. But if you've had credit problems (in the recent or even
distant past) like CCJ's, defaults, arrears, bankruptcy or self
employed with no accounts, you have the wrong job or work just a
few hours a week then you are classed as Non Status.
Credit Check
Before lenders consider lending you credit they will undertake a
credit check. A credit check determines your credit history
whether you have any CCJ's, defaults or outstanding credit card
bills using the services of a credit agency (Experian or
Equifax). Being a homeowner means you can use your home as
security for better interest rates. Having a poor credit history
can make it harder to get finance.
Credit Scoring
This process is used by most lenders to determine what level of
credit risk you are. They use a scoring system based on credit
history; good or bad, length at current address, security,
employment, income. Answering these questions gives them a score
or Credit Rating. Mainstream lenders only want high scores.
